The Rev. Glenn Thomas “Tommy” Cashatt, 93, of Old Salisbury Road, died Sunday, May 15, 2016, at Hinkle Hospice House.
A graveside service with military graveside rites will be 2 p.m. Wednesday, May 18, 2016, at House of Hope Church with Preacher Gerald Mabe and Pastor J.C. Miles officiating. The family will receive friends at Davidson Funeral Home from 6 to 8 p.m. Tuesday, May 17, 2016.
Rev. Cashatt was born April 25, 1923, in Davidson County, to Lola Clarence Cashatt and Lara Lou Bessie Robbins Cashatt. He was retired from Proctor and Swartz where he had worked as a Machine Operator. Rev. Cashatt served in the U.S. Army-Air Force during World War II; he was also a retired Holiness minister. In addition to his parents he was preceded in death by brothers, Lacy Cashatt, Fred Cashatt, Vance Cashatt, and Robert Cashatt.
Surviving are his loving wife Edna Ruth Nail Cashatt of the home; sons, Tommy Odell Cashatt of Linwood and Timothy Eugene Cashatt and wife Ann of Rutherfordton; daughters, Martha Jenkins of Denton, Dianne Akers and Nancy Morris and husband Mickey, both of Lexington; nine grandchildren; 15 great-grandchildren; and two great-great-grandchildren.
